View of west end and south front of building. About 1898.
Notice the Oswego Canal coming from left and under bridge to join the Erie Canal (lines at lower right are damage to photo).
Source: Library of Congress, Historic American Buildings Survey, HABS,NY,34-SYRA,8A-2 Source: Library of Congress, Historic American Buildings Survey, HABS,NY,34-SYRA,8A-3, You can see a bit of the canal at the very bottom of the picture, now closed off from the Weighlock Building.
Source: Library of Congress, Historic American Buildings Survey, HABS,NY,34-SYRA,8A-9. Workmen pouring a new floor for second story office space above the now closed lock.
Source: Library of Congress, Historic American Buildings Survey, HABS,NY,34-SYRA,8A-10. New drafting room over closed weigh lock.
Source: Library of Congress, Historic American Buildings Survey, HABS,NY,34-SYRA,8A-11. Weighlock Building boarded up, awaiting new life as the Erie Canal Museum.
